Book Synopsis God's People in Crisis by : Robert Martin-Achard

Download or read book God's People in Crisis written by Robert Martin-Achard and published by Wm. B. Eerdmans Publishing. This book was released on 1984 with total page 148 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: "Here in a straightforward and readable way S. Paul Re'emi takes us into the experience of exile in Lamentations, while Robert Martin-Achard takes us behind that moment into Amos's confrontations with Israel which preceded her exile. The commentaries enable the reader to appreciate much of the prayer and the challenge that these two books expressed, and encourage us to see them as not merely ancient texts but theological resources for the modern world." -- John Goldingay St. John's College, Nottingham
